|
41 | 41 | name: php-lint |
42 | 42 | strategy: |
43 | 43 | matrix: |
44 | | - php-versions: ["8.0", "8.1"] |
| 44 | + php-versions: ["8.1", "8.2"] |
45 | 45 |
|
46 | 46 | steps: |
47 | 47 | - uses: actions/checkout@b4ffde65f46336ab88eb53be808477a3936bae11 # v4 |
|
60 | 60 | name: php-cs |
61 | 61 | strategy: |
62 | 62 | matrix: |
63 | | - php-versions: ["8.0", "8.1"] |
| 63 | + php-versions: ["8.1", "8.2"] |
64 | 64 |
|
65 | 65 | steps: |
66 | 66 | - uses: actions/checkout@b4ffde65f46336ab88eb53be808477a3936bae11 # v4 |
|
81 | 81 | runs-on: ubuntu-22.04 |
82 | 82 | strategy: |
83 | 83 | matrix: |
84 | | - php-versions: ["7.4", "8.0", "8.1"] |
85 | | - server-versions: ['25'] |
| 84 | + php-versions: ["8.1", "8.2"] |
| 85 | + server-versions: [ '30.0.0' ] |
86 | 86 | name: php-psalm-analysis |
87 | 87 |
|
88 | 88 | steps: |
@@ -128,25 +128,29 @@ jobs: |
128 | 128 | working-directory: apps/${{ env.APP_NAME }} |
129 | 129 | run: composer run psalm |
130 | 130 |
|
131 | | - # php-security-analysis: |
132 | | - # runs-on: ubuntu-latest |
133 | | - # name: security analysis |
134 | | - # steps: |
135 | | - # - uses: actions/checkout@v3 |
136 | | - # with: |
137 | | - # submodules: recursive |
138 | | - |
139 | | - # - name: Psalm |
140 | | - # uses: docker://vimeo/psalm-github-actions:4.9.3 |
141 | | - # with: |
142 | | - # security_analysis: true |
143 | | - # composer_ignore_platform_reqs: false |
144 | | - # report_file: results.sarif |
145 | | - |
146 | | - # - name: Upload Security Analysis results to GitHub |
147 | | - # uses: github/codeql-action/upload-sarif@v2 |
148 | | - # with: |
149 | | - # sarif_file: results.sarif |
| 131 | + php-security-analysis: |
| 132 | + runs-on: ubuntu-22.04 |
| 133 | + permissions: |
| 134 | + contents: read |
| 135 | + actions: read |
| 136 | + security-events: write |
| 137 | + name: security analysis |
| 138 | + steps: |
| 139 | + - uses: actions/checkout@v3 |
| 140 | + with: |
| 141 | + submodules: recursive |
| 142 | + |
| 143 | + - name: Psalm |
| 144 | + uses: docker://vimeo/psalm-github-actions:4.30.0 |
| 145 | + with: |
| 146 | + security_analysis: true |
| 147 | + composer_ignore_platform_reqs: false |
| 148 | + report_file: results.sarif |
| 149 | + |
| 150 | + - name: Upload Security Analysis results to GitHub |
| 151 | + uses: github/codeql-action/upload-sarif@v2 |
| 152 | + with: |
| 153 | + sarif_file: results.sarif |
150 | 154 |
|
151 | 155 | js-eslint: |
152 | 156 | runs-on: ubuntu-22.04 |
|
0 commit comments